Solution for 5+3[x-7]=4[2x-1]+8 equation:


Simplifying
5 + 3[x + -7] = 4[2x + -1] + 8

Reorder the terms:
5 + 3[-7 + x] = 4[2x + -1] + 8
5 + [-7 * 3 + x * 3] = 4[2x + -1] + 8
5 + [-21 + 3x] = 4[2x + -1] + 8

Combine like terms: 5 + -21 = -16
-16 + 3x = 4[2x + -1] + 8

Reorder the terms:
-16 + 3x = 4[-1 + 2x] + 8
-16 + 3x = [-1 * 4 + 2x * 4] + 8
-16 + 3x = [-4 + 8x] + 8

Reorder the terms:
-16 + 3x = -4 + 8 + 8x

Combine like terms: -4 + 8 = 4
-16 + 3x = 4 + 8x

Solving
-16 + 3x = 4 + 8x

Solving for variable 'x'.

Move all terms containing x to the left, all other terms to the right.

Add '-8x' to each side of the equation.
-16 + 3x + -8x = 4 + 8x + -8x

Combine like terms: 3x + -8x = -5x
-16 + -5x = 4 + 8x + -8x

Combine like terms: 8x + -8x = 0
-16 + -5x = 4 + 0
-16 + -5x = 4

Add '16' to each side of the equation.
-16 + 16 + -5x = 4 + 16

Combine like terms: -16 + 16 = 0
0 + -5x = 4 + 16
-5x = 4 + 16

Combine like terms: 4 + 16 = 20
-5x = 20

Divide each side by '-5'.
x = -4

Simplifying
x = -4
